Web Graphic Designer


Description

City Winery strives to deliver the highest-end combined culinary and cultural experience to our customers who are passionate in sharing wine, music, and culinary arts. We are a unique facility, combining a fully functioning winery with intimate concerts, food & wine classes, private events in a variety of configurations, and fine dining. We have created a compelling mix for our sophisticated clientele of foodies, and active cultural patrons—bringing the wine country experience to the middle of a large city.

The web graphic designer collaborates with the Marketing team and participates in the planning and execution of the visual and website component of marketing efforts, promoting and strengthening the City Winery brand.  This position works on a variety of projects, including web, cross-platform, digital, and physical touch points, and branding initiatives. The graphic designer translates our brand and value into visually stimulating and engaging designs.  This role spans across the organization, supporting various departments with a wide range of design collateral, and plays a pivotal part in the evolution of the City Winery brand.

 

Qualifications

  • Minimum 3 years graphic design experience in a professional setting; Bachelor of Fine Arts in Graphic Design preferred
  • Minimum 2 years experience in e-commerce UX design
  • Experience working with print vendors
  • Portfolio demonstrating excellent marketing print and web materials
  • Working example of multiple fully functional ecommerce landing pages
  • Understanding of best standards and practices of print and digital marketing materials
  • Comfortable reading and editing HTML and CSS.  Javascript is a plus
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ced production environment 
  • Advanced interpersonal and communication skills, ability to effectively communicate and present concepts and designs to various departments, team members and leadership
  • Self-motivated with a positive, collaborative attitude with a passion for visual communications and the ability to thrive in a multidisciplinary team
  • Outstanding written, spelling, grammar, punctuation, and proofreading skills
  • Meticulous organization and time management, ability to manage and prioritize multiple requests to meet deadlines
  • Proficient in Adobe InDesign, Photoshop, Illustrator
  • Animation or video experience a plus
  • PowerPoint/MS Office, Mailchimp experience a plus
  • Ability to work a flexible schedule including nights, weekends, and holidays

 

 

Overview of Responsibilities

  • Create designs that effectively communicate City Winery’s brand identity, including, but not limited to print/digital collateral, web pages, email design, menus, wine labels, signage, logos
  • Cross collaborate with the design team and directly work with marketing, private events, restaurant, winery, beverage, and box office departments
  • Build and maintain the City Winery brand in adherence to the brand parameters
  • Read and edit HTML and CSS for website development
  • Awareness of cost and time-efficient production 
  • Adhere to timeline processes and come up with solutions when appropriate
  • Design, develop and execute graphic collateral and creative assets for the marketing/promotional team and other departments as requested
  • Keep up with content changes for all projects
  • Design and develop web-ready digital marketing ads and campaigns
  • Work on day-to-day web, digital and print projects, and initiatives specific to City Winery including menu design, store signage, advertisements, and packaging
  • Assist with managing the printing process of all collateral, whether in-house, or through an approved vendor, this includes the ability to prepare cost effective designs
  • Work with a wide range of media, including digital ads, web, photography, and computer-aided design (CAD)
  • Other projects, tasks, initiatives as per business need
